Nuclear Medicine Technologist Salary in Oak Ridge, TN: $95,832 (2026)
Quick Answer:A full-time nuclear medicine technologist in Oak Ridge, TN earns a median $95,832/year (≈ $46.08/hour) in nominal terms for 2026 — projected from BLS OEWS 2025 (SOC 29-2033). Once you factor in Oak Ridge's price level (8% below national, BEA RPP 91.8), that paycheck buys what $104,392 would nationally. Nominal pay sits 1.9% below the Tennessee state average.

Salary Breakdown
| Percentile | Annual | Hourly |
|---|---|---|
| Entry Level (P10) | $73,916 | $35.54 |
| Lower Range (P25) | $81,199 | $39.03 |
| Median (P50)(typical) | $95,832 | $46.08 |
| Upper Range (P75) | $108,681 | $52.25 |
| Top Earners (P90) | $127,955 | $61.52 |

Salary Trajectory for Nuclear Medicine Technologists in Oak Ridge (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 4.96%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$70,209 | Actual |
| 2020 | $71,686 | Actual |
| 2021 | $70,938 | Actual |
| 2022 | $76,829 | Actual |
| 2023 | $83,314 | Actual |
| 2024 | $73,856 | Actual |
| 2025 | $91,303 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$95,832 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$100,585 | Projected |
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Oak Ridge metropolitan area, the median nuclear medicine technologist salary grew 30.0% from $70,209 (2019) to $91,303 (2025). At a 4.96%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$100,585 by 2027 — a total increase of $30,376 (43.27%) from 2019.
Note: Historical values (2019–2025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Oak Ridge met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 2026–2026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 4.96%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data. Nuclear Medicine Technologist Job Market in Oak Ridge
The job market in Oak Ridge features six nuclear medicine technologists, catering to a range of employers, including hospital nuclear medicine departments and outpatient PET/CT imaging centers. Given the area's cost-of-living index of 91.8, salaries here afford a competitive advantage in purchasing power relative to many other regions. Facilities that focus on therapeutic radiopharmaceuticals, such as theranostics centers and cardiology practices implementing nuclear cardiology, often offer higher pay due to the specialized skills required. The pay disparity largely arises from differences in credential mix — those with PET/CT training command higher salaries compared to SPECT-only technologists. To maximize earning potential, aspiring professionals should aim for cross-training in CT technologies and direct experience in outpatient settings, where demand for skilled technologists continues to rise as therapeutic nuclear medicine evolves rapidly.
